How much do entry level system admin j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 7, 2026, the average yearly pay for entry level system admin in Washington is $100,719.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$79,300.00 and $117,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Entry Level System Admin,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level System Admin, you need a fundamental understanding of operating systems, networking, and basic IT troubleshooting, often supported by a degree in information technology or a related field. Familiarity with tools like Windows/Linux servers, Active Directory, and entry-level certifications such as CompTIA A+ or Microsoft Certified: Azure Fundamentals are commonly required. Strong probl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ication help you address issues efficiently and support users. These skills are crucial for maintaining system reliability, ensuring security, and providing excellent technical support in organizational IT environments.

What is the difference between Entry Level System Admin vs Network Technician?

AspectEntry Level System AdminNetwork Technician
CertificationsCompTIA A+, Network+ (preferred)CompTIA A+, Network+ (preferred)
Work EnvironmentIT departments, data centers, corporate officesNetwork installation sites, service providers, corporate networks
Job FocusManaging servers, user accounts, system securityInstalling, troubleshooting, and maintaining network hardware and connectivity

Both roles often require similar certifications and work in IT environments, but Entry Level System Admins focus on server and system management, while Network Technicians specialize in network hardware and connectivity issues. Understanding these differences helps job seekers target the right roles based on their skills and interests.

What are some common challenges faced by entry level system administrators, and how can they effectively address them?

Entry level system administrators often face challenges such as managing multiple priorities, troubleshooting unfamiliar technical issues, and learning to work with various operating systems and network configurations. It's important to proactively seek mentorship from experienced colleagues, utilize available documentation, and continually build your technical knowledge through hands-on practice. Strong communication skills and a willingness to ask questions also help when collaborating with other IT team members or supporting end users.

What are entry level system admins?

Entry level system admins, also known as junior system administrators, are IT professionals responsible for maintaining, troubleshooting, and supporting computer systems and networks within an organization. They handle basic tasks such as user account management, software updates, and system monitoring under the guidance of senior admins. This role serves as a foundation for gaining hands-on experience in system administration and is ideal for individuals starting their careers in IT.
